Comprehending the Polish Driving License System
In Poland, the driving license system is managed by the Road Traffic Law, which develops the requirements and protocols for obtaining a license. There are a number of categories of driving licenses, but the most common for brand-new drivers is Category B, which authorizes the holder to drive motor lorries with an optimum weight of approximately 3.5 loads and not more than eight traveler seats.

Categories of Driving Licenses in Poland
License Category | Description |
---|---|
A | Motorbikes (various engine capacities) |
B | Automobile (automobile and vans) |
C | Trucks (over 3.5 lots) |
D | Buses |
E | Trailers and semi-trailers |
The Process of Obtaining a Polish License
Action 1: Enroll in a Driving School
The initial step in obtaining a Polish driving license is enrolling in a recognized driving school (ośrodek szkolenia kierowców). This is crucial, as registered driving schools supply both theoretical knowledge and practical skills. Well-structured programs assist candidates prepare for the theoretical test and the driving exam effectively.

Action 2: Theoretical Test Preparation
Before hitting the road, polski egzamin na prawo jazdy prospects must pass a theoretical test. This test encompasses road signs, traffic regulations, safe driving practices, and emergency situation procedures. Usually, the test consists of multiple-choice concerns that assess the candidate's understanding of the material.

Step 3: Theoretical Test
Once properly ready, prospects can sign up for the theoretical test at their local Road Traffic Center (WORD). The test is administered in Polish, though some centers might provide support in other languages.
Test Component | Details |
---|---|
Period | 25 minutes |
Variety of Questions | 32 questions |
Passing Score | Minimum 68% (22 appropriate responses) |
Step 4: Practical Training
After passing the theoretical test, prospects carry on to practical driving lessons. These lessons are carried out in driving school lorries and cover crucial maneuvers consisting of:
- Parking methods
- Highway driving protocols
- City navigation
- Crossways and roundabouts
Step 5: Practical Driving Test
The final hurdle in obtaining a Polish driving license is the practical driving test. This test evaluates a prospect's ability to use their theoretical knowledge in real driving circumstances.
Dry Run Details
- Duration: Approximately 40 minutes
- Driving Route: A designated route that includes different kinds of roads, including urban and rural settings.
- Examination Criteria: Manoeuvring, adherence to road rules, use of mirrors/signals, emergency situation stops, and total handling of the vehicle.
Test Component | AssessmentMetrics |
---|---|
Control of the Vehicle | Smooth Start, Speed Control, Steering Precision |
Adherence to Traffic Signs | Compliance with Signals, Proper Use of Lights |
Navigational Skills | Lane Changes, Merging, Roundabouts |
Upon successful completion, prospects are issued a temporary driving certificate, and the real driving license is sent by mail to the candidate's address.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How old do I need to be to request a Polish driving license?
Prospects need to be at least 18 years of ages to make an application for Egzamin Na Polskie Prawo Jazdy a Category B driving license.
2. Is it required to attend driving school?
While people might find out to drive individually, polskie szkoły jazdy participating in a licensed driving school is needed for taking the practical and theoretical examinations.
3. Can I take the tests in a language besides Polish?
Certain WORD centers offer tests in other languages, however it's advisable to confirm accessibility beforehand.
4. The length of time is the driving license legitimate for in Poland?
A standard driving license is normally legitimate for 15 years from the date of concern. After this period, a renewal process is required.
5. What should I bring to the test?
For both tests, candidates need to provide valid recognition, evidence of payment, and other appropriate documents (e.g., medical certificate).
